Hyundai and FIFA: A Historic Partnership

Hyundai’s partnership with FIFA began in 1999 when it first became a sponsor for 13 FIFA competitions, including the iconic 2002 FIFA World Cup Korea/Japan. This marked the beginning of a long and successful relationship between the automotive giant and the world’s governing football body. Hyundai’s sponsorship continued through multiple FIFA World Cups, including the 2006 FIFA World Cup Germany, and Kia joined the partnership in 2006, further cementing the Group’s role as a key player in global football sponsorship.

A Strong Legacy in FIFA Events

Hyundai’s involvement in FIFA events has evolved over the years, with the company serving as the official automotive supplier for several World Cup tournaments, including 2002, 2006, and 2010. The company’s commitment to providing high-quality transportation solutions was crucial for the smooth operation of FIFA events, including the movement of teams, officials, and staff. Hyundai’s fleet of vehicles became an essential part of the global logistics for the FIFA World Cup and other FIFA competitions such as the FIFA Women’s World Cup, FIFA U-20 and U-17 World Cups, and the FIFA Beach Soccer World Cup.

In 2010, Hyundai/Kia signed a long-term agreement that extended their sponsorship through 2022. This agreement granted the automotive brands comprehensive rights to all FIFA events, solidifying their position as Official Automotive FIFA Partner for multiple tournaments.

Renewal of the Partnership Through 2030

In May 2023, Hyundai Motor Group—comprising Hyundai Motor Company, Kia Corporation, and new subsidiaries Boston Dynamics and Supernal—announced the renewal of their partnership with FIFA until 2030. This marks the continuation of their legacy as FIFA’s official mobility partners, enhancing the growth and development of football while pushing for sustainable innovation in mobility.

A key feature of the renewed agreement is the emphasis on the growth of women’s football, with Hyundai and Kia playing a pivotal role in supporting the FIFA Women’s World Cup 2023 and the FIFA World Cup 2026. Hyundai’s partnership will now include exclusive mobility solutions for all FIFA events, such as the FIFA Youth Competitions and FIFA eWorld Cup, where the Group will provide cutting-edge transportation solutions powered by its global distribution network.

Additionally, Hyundai’s subsidiaries Boston Dynamics and Supernal bring new dimensions to this partnership by showcasing their robotics and air mobility technologies.
